Detailed explanation-1: -The International Court of Justice (ICJ) is the principal judicial organ of the United Nations (UN). It was established in June 1945 by the Charter of the United Nations and began work in April 1946. The seat of the Court is at the Peace Palace in The Hague (Netherlands).

Detailed explanation-2: -Derivation of authority On the other hand, the International Court of Justice derives its authority from the Charter of the United Nations, which was signed by all the members of the UN in 1945.

Detailed explanation-3: -The Court is open to members of the public whenever its activities allow. The hope is that this will increase public awareness of its work and how it operates. It is therefore possible for both groups and individuals to attend hearings.
